Hourly UV Index in Villarrubio

As the day progresses, the UV Index rises steadily, starting at a low of 1 at 7:00 AM and 8:00 AM. By 9:00 AM, it nudges up to 2, but the real surge begins around 10:00 AM when it reaches 3. The peak UV intensity occurs between 12:00 PM and 2:00 PM, with a striking 10 at both 1:00 PM and 2:00 PM, indicating a high potential for skin damage without protection. Fortunately, the index starts to decline slightly after 3:00 PM, dropping to 8 at 4:00 PM and gradually decreasing to 2 by 7:00 PM. Monthly UV Index Trends in Villarrubio

As the seasons change, so do UV levels, significantly affecting sun exposure risk for visitors and residents. January and February experience moderate UV indices (3-4), allowing for a 30-minute burn time. However, by March, the UV index climbs to a high level of 6, reducing burn time to 25 minutes. The risk peaks from April to June, with indices hitting a maximum of 12 in June—classified as extreme, with a burn time of just 10 minutes. July remains high at 11, followed closely by August (10) and September (8), all in the very high range, necessitating 15-minute burn times during these months. By October, UV levels decrease to 7 (high), and return to moderate indices by November and December (3-4) with a 30-minute burn time. UV Risk Categories

  •  Extreme (11+): Avoid the sun, stay in shade.
  •  Very High (8-10): Limit sun exposure.
  •  High (6-7): Use SPF 30+ and protective clothing.
  •  Moderate (3-5): Midday shade recommended.
  •  Low (0-2): No protection needed.
